Mary makes biws for floral arrangements she uses 1/8 yard of ribbon for each bow how many bows can she make from two spools that
each have 24 yards of ribbon
1 answer:
STEP 1:
Calculate total amount of ribbon
= 2 spools * 24 yards each
= 48 yards total
STEP 2:
Divide total yards (48 yards) by portion size (1/8 yard)
= 48 ÷ 1/8
to divide fractions, we multiply by the reciprocal/inverse of 1/8
= 48 * 8/1
= 48 * 8
= 384 bows
ANSWER: She can make 384 bows.
